If you are trying to download or update the official Minecraft app and receive a "422" or "Can't install" error, it usually indicates corrupted cache files or local storage conflicts. Clear Play Store Cache Settings > Apps > Google Play Store > Storage and select Clear Cache Clear Data Remove Old Game Files

The error can sometimes occur if your internet cuts out during the login validation process. Try again
: If you previously had a beta or older version, remnant files can block new installs. Using a file manager, locate and delete the folder: Android > data > com.mojang.minecraftpe .
